Israeli telemetry startup Sawmills raises $10m seed funding

Sawmills, an Israeli startup specializing in telemetry data management, has raised US$10 million in a seed round led by Team8, with support from Mayfield and Alumni Ventures.

Founded by Ronit Belson, Amir Jakoby, and Erez Rusovsky, the company offers an AI-powered platform to optimize telemetry data management, lower observability costs, and improve monitoring.

Reports show companies spend a median of US$2 million annually, with some facing unexpected expenses like a financial firm’s US$65 million charge.

Sawmills’ AI platform analyzes telemetry data, detecting issues such as missing data points and duplication, which can inflate costs and cause inaccurate system analyses.

The fresh funding will help Sawmills enhance its platform, addressing the financial and operational challenges enterprises face in managing observability tools.
